Can't add songs to existing m3u playlists

I'm also having this problem.  I have m3u playlist files created outside of Emby, and now I can't add any new songs to them.  I get the popup that the song has been added, but when I go to the playlists, nothing has been added.

Were those playlists created by a different user?

Posted

They were a pre-existing part of my music library.  They were not created in emby.

Happy2Play
Posted

Correct library m3u imported playlists are not really editable via Emby.  The do not appear on the list to add content to.

They can be deleted is about it.
